General Summary: The Custodian provides students with a safe, attractive, comfortable, clean, and efficient
place in which to learn, play, and develop.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
· Keeps building and premises, including sidewalks, driveways, and play areas, neat and clean at all times.
· Regulates heat ventilation, and air conditioning systems to provide temperature appropriate to the season and to ensure economical usage of fuel, water, and electricity.
· Shovels, plows, sands walk, driveways, parking areas, and steps, as appropriate.
· Checks daily to ensure that all exit doors are open and all panic bolts are working properly during the hours of building occupancy.
· Raises the U.S. flag at or before 8 a.m. on each school day, and lowers it at or after 3:30 p.m.
· Sweeps classrooms daily and dusts furniture.
· Cleans corridors after school each day, and during the day when their condition requires it.
· Scrubs, hoses down, disinfects toilet floors daily and cleans all sanitary fixtures and drinking fountains daily.
· Washes all windows on both the inside and outside at least twice each year and more frequently if necessary.
· Keeps the grounds free from rubbish.
· Performs such yard keeping chores as grass cutting and tree trimming as necessary, to maintain the school grounds in a safe and attractive condition.
· Keeps all floors in a clean and attractive condition and in a good state of preservation.
· Cleans all chalkboards at least once a week.
· Makes minor building repairs.
· Reports major repairs needed promptly to the head custodian.
